    Default Use of Cars During Divorce

    My question involves divorce in the State of: Michigan

    This sounds so petty, but if a couple are going through divorce, can one party insist on using the other's car? My husband owns 3 cars (purchased during our marriage, but his name on the title, not mine) and all 3 are two-seaters. Sometimes he needs to be able to transport himself and our two kids various places, and he insists that he can use my car (also purchased during the marriage, but only my name on the title).

    Default Re: Use of Cars During Divorce

    Talk to your lawyer about getting a court order giving you exclusive use of your car, and him exclusive use of his car(s), pending the final resolution of the divorce.
